. Dillinger Escape Plan are looking after their own affairs after tour manager Talmadge Cook suffered a heart attack. Rock Radio reports, Cook was removed from a flight from Copenhagen to the UK Saturday night with blood pressure in the danger zone, meaning guitarist and sole surviving founding member Ben Weinman has had to fill the role. more Ozzy Osbourne led a baseball crowd to a world record on Friday, June 11 at a game between the Los Angeles Dodgers and Los Angeles Angels at Dodgers Stadium, when a successful attempt was made to come up with the longest and loudest scream ever by an audience.. more The company that bought the right to market the name of the legendary New York City rock club CBGB has filed for bankruptcy. BraveWords.com has been contacted in regards to KISSWalk, a walk from New Orleans, LA, starting July 1st and ending July 28th in Cleveland, OH. The walk will raise money for wounded soldiers, and will raise awareness for KISS' tour and fans ongoing quest to have the band inducted into the Rock And Roll Hall Of Fame. more Zakk Wylde's Black Label Society has posted two songs from the band's forthcoming studio album, Order Of The Black, on the berserker nation website Operation MD have announced plans to release a new album. " more A museum dedicated to the legacy of Randy Rhoads is set to open later this year in Corona, California. The location was picked as it's just a short distance away from Randy's tomb in southern California. Check out the video announcement here.
